Types of Mobility Scooters
Mobility scooters can usually be categorized into three primary types:
Type
Description
Best For
Compact Scooters
These are small and lightweight, perfect for inside your home and short trips.
Users with minimal storage space or those who travel often.
Mid-size Scooters
A balance in between mobility and stability, suitable for both indoor and outdoor use.
Those who need to cover a variety of terrains.
Sturdy Scooters
Big and robust, designed for rugged outside use and heavier individuals.
Users requiring extra weight capacity or going off-road.
Secret Features of Mobility Scooters
The option of mobility scooter often depends upon the features that align with individual requirements. Here are some of the key functions to consider:
Weight Capacity: Mobility scooters include various weight limitations. It is important to choose a scooter that can adequately support the user's weight.
Range: The distance a scooter can take a trip on a single charge differs. Depending on user needs, one may choose scooters with a variety of as much as 40 miles.
Speed: Most mobility scooters can reach speeds in between 4 to 8 mph. Consider what speed is comfortable and safe for the intended environment.
Turning Radius: A compact turning radius is vital for indoor usage, permitting for easier navigation in tight spaces.
Battery Type: The type of batteries used can affect the scooter's performance. Lead-acid and lithium-ion batteries are the most common.

Crucial Considerations When Buying a Mobility Scooter
When acquiring a mobility scooter, several considerations can help make sure that you select the best design:
Assess Individual Needs:
- Mobility level: Consider how much support the person will require.
- Variety of usage: Determine where the scooter will primarily be used (inside your home, outdoors, on rough surfaces, etc).
Test Drive:
- Always test drive several designs to find an ideal fit. Pay attention to comfort, ease of steering, and the scooter's responsiveness.
Review Safety Features:
- Look for scooters with sufficient security features like lights, indications, and anti-tip styles.
Inspect Warranty and Service Options:
- A reliable guarantee and offered service choices are important for long-lasting usage.
Frequently Asked Questions about Mobility Scooters
**1. How fast do disability scooters go?Mobility scooters normally have speeds varying from 4 to 8 miles per hour, with the majority of designed for safety instead of high-speed travel. 2. Are there weight limitations on mobility scooters?Yes, mobility
scooters come with specific weight limitations, typically ranging from
250 lbs to over 500 lbs, depending upon the model. 3. Can mobility scooters be used indoors?Certain models, particularly compact scooters, are particularly developed for
**indoor usage and are easier to maneuver in tight spaces. 4. How often do the batteries require to be replaced?Battery life can vary based upon usage, but normally, with appropriate care, batteries might last in between 1 to 3 years before requiring replacement
**. 5. Are mobility scooters covered by insurance?Coverage can vary, however some insurance strategies, including Medicare and Medicaid, might cover part of the expense. It's suggested to talk to specific insurance providers. Mobility scooters serve as a
